@Julia.glen

For full details see https://wikitech.wikimedia.org/wiki/Production_shell_access#New_users

Will need from you (maybe more, sre to follow):

  • Visit, read and sign L3
  • Desired login username. Often something like jglen, or juliaglen.
  • The public key of an ssh public/private key pair. This can be pasted to phabricator. This should be a new key pair used only for wmf access.

I support this request. @Julia.glen needs access to our search logs to design and build algorithms to improve the quality of our "did you mean" suggestions in search results. She needs to be able to mine the logs in large quantities to build out the various approaches (see T212884 for details on the various methods).
